Quick Summary

This is Amendment 0002 to a solicitation for a COMPACT TRACK LOADER-BOBCAT issued by the Department of Veterans Affairs. This amendment extends the solicitation response date, schedules a site visit, and adds Provision 52.237-1. The opportunity is a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business (SDVOSB) Set-Aside.

Scope of Change

Amendment 0002 to solicitation 36C25526Q0280 implements the following key changes:

  • Solicitation Response Date Extension: The deadline for submitting responses has been extended to May 8, 2026, at 4:30 PM CST.
  • Site Visit Scheduled: A site visit is now scheduled for May 4, 2026, at 0900 CST. The visit will take place at Colmery-O’Neil, 2200 SW Gage Blvd, Topeka, KS 66622, specifically at Bldg 42 - The Grounds Department. Daniel Whiteman (785.350.3111, ext. 53261) is the point of contact for the site.
  • Provision 52.237-1 Added: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) Provision 52.237-1, Site Visit, has been incorporated into the solicitation. All other terms and conditions of the original solicitation remain unchanged and in full force and effect.
